I see dead people“….. But mainly dead women.

In films, books, music videos, The Sun headlines, Netflix documentaries…We are bloodthirsty for dead women. And there’s only one thing we love more than dead women…their male killers.

Indra created this performance after feeling they were starring in their own horror film, and now with the safety of an audience, they want to explore that moment for your thrill hungry entertainment. We invite you to grab your popcorn and prepare to be spooked.

Till I Die is an exploration of the gender stereotypes of the slasher genre. In the performance, Indra asks, what is our fascination with killers, why we enjoy watching them and what it means to be a victim?

Expect fake blood, that famous phone call scene and an outspoken feminist.
